21 12f punish is now the most broken punish in this game.
if you do pkb cancel after 21 you are what +11/12 point zero range.
this leads into guaranteed mixup nothing you can do.
b2 is 100% guaranteed if opponent presses anything even rage art ( except f1 raven)
and if opponent presses nothing you can open him up with db32.
this is straight up a true 50/50 after a 12f punish dear lord use it before it gets nerfed
if you land the b2 it’s additional 52 dmg… and at the wall potentially 100…
and if you hit him with the db32 you dealt 50dmg and are again +4 …
FROM A 12 F MOVE this is ridiculous
